Sand Gnats Split Doubleheader

TheSavannah Sand Gnats split a doubleheader with the Greensboro GrasshoppersWednesday at Historic Grayson Stadium, winning the opener 5-2 and dropping thenightcap 1-0 in two seven-inning games. The Gnats and Hoppers finish theirfour-game set Thursday night.

In game two, the Grasshoppers (17-23/63-47) scored the game’s onlyrun in the top of the seventh inning off reliever Carlos Vazquez. CF BrentKeys, the South Atlantic League’s leading hitter, flipped a one-out singleinto left field to drive home C TonyCaldwell.

The Gnats (18-22/59-48) collected just four hits in the nightcap,squandering another strong outing from LHP AlexPanteliodis. The former Gator threw six shutout innings with sevenstrikeouts and one walk to lower his ERA to 3.20. Panteliodis has struck out 26batters in his last 19 innings of work.

The ‘Hoppers scored first in game one, tallying two runs in thetop of the fourth inning against Savannah starter Michael Fulmer. C WilfredoGimenez drove home the second run with a RBI double into left.

The Gnats answered back in the bottom of the fourth with a foursingles, which led to a three-run frame, to take a 3-2 lead. 3B Brian Harrison and LF Dustin Lawley each picked up RBIsingles before RF Gregory Pronlifted a sacrifice fly to put the Gnats in front.

Fulmer, in his shortest start since May 25, lasted 4.2 innings. Heallowed two runs, both earned on seven hits, walked two and struck out two.

The Gnats tacked on two insurance runs in the bottom of the sixthof game one.
